PriceSpy UK
Advertisement

Bulldog oil control face

Advertisement
Advertisement

from

£4.25

Compare prices

elf Hydrating Water Essence 150ml

150 ml/g, Micellar Water

from

£11.67

Compare prices
Advertisement
Advertisement